Spending time outdoors enables children to connect with nature, sparking their curiosity and enhancing their critical thinking skills. Keeping in mind this objective, The HDFC School, Gurgaon organised an exciting field trip for the Grades from Foundation Years upto Grade 2 to Moglys picturesque farm.
Eager to begin a day of exploration and discovery, the children looked forward to their exciting interactions with the animals on the farm. The students were thrilled to pat the soft, cuddly rabbits and observe the enormous Emu bird up close. They watched ducks gliding gracefully in the pond and eagerly fed the goats with fresh leaves, which was an experience that sparked pure joy and excitement.
In addition to interacting with the animals, the children enjoyed exploring how vegetables are grown on the farm and had a hands-on experience observing a variety of fresh produce, including lettuce, cabbage, radish, and broccoli. Moglys Farm offered a tranquil environment for the children to create cherished memories, deepen their understanding of animals, plants and foster empathy and care.
